Laboratory certificates issued under the Clinical Laboratory Improvement Amendments (CLIA) program, which sets federal quality standards for human laboratory testing in the United States. There is no official CMS crosswalk between CLIA and NPI numbers; these certificates are associated with this NPI by matching facility names, locations and phone numbers in the CMS CLIA registry.

Administration of influenza virus vaccine G0008
The administration of the influenza virus vaccine, also known as the flu shot, is a simple procedure to protect against the flu. A healthcare provider injects a small dose of the vaccine into your arm. This stimulates your immune system to produce antibodies, which will help your body fight off the flu if exposed.

Influenza vaccine split virus, preservative free 90662
The Influenza Vaccine Split Virus, preservative-free, is a flu shot to protect against the influenza virus. It is made from parts of inactivated flu viruses and doesn't contain preservatives, reducing potential side effects. It helps your body develop immunity to the flu.

Pneumococcal conjugate vaccine, 20 valent (pcv20), for intramuscular use 90677
The Pneumococcal Conjugate Vaccine (PCV20) is a shot given to protect against 20 types of bacteria that can cause serious infections like pneumonia and meningitis. It's administered through a muscle, usually in the arm. It's important for overall health.

Administration of pneumococcal vaccine G0009
The pneumococcal vaccine helps protect against pneumococcal bacteria, which can cause severe infections like pneumonia and meningitis. The vaccine is given as an injection, typically in the arm. It's recommended for infants, older adults, and those with certain health conditions.
